The compulsory annual count... mexican redknee tarantula - mexican redknee tarantula … Web21. dec 2024 · To feed, drop the live prey in near your spider. Remove any unwanted prey after 24 hours, or it can begin to stress your spider. Also, remove any leftover remains to keep the habitat sanitary. Provide an accessible shallow water dish as both a drinking and humidity source for your tarantula. WebAdditional information. WE HAVE GIANT MEXICAN RED KNEE TARANTULAS FOR SALE. WebThe Mexican red knee tarantula is a common name often associated with both Brachypelma smithi and Brachypelma hamorii. With bright red legs and a calm demeanor, the Mexican … WebDiagonal Leg Span (DLS): 5.5” (14cm) Growth Rate: Medium - Slow. Life Expectancy: Females 25-30 years / Males 10 years. Recommended Experience Level: Beginner. The brachypelma hamorii, formerly classified as the Brachypelma smithi, known commonly as the Mexican Red Knee Tarantula, is one of, if not the most, popular tarantula in the hobby.
